Concrete vs. Clay Pavers
Concrete pavers are a popular choice due to their affordability and versatility. They come in a wide range of colours and shapes, allowing for creative designs. On the other hand, clay pavers offer a more traditional look and are known for their long-lasting colour and durability. In Wednesfield, both options are readily available, and the choice often comes down to personal preference and budget.
Sustainable Options
With growing environmental awareness, many homeowners in Wednesfield are opting for sustainable paving solutions. Permeable pavers, for example, allow water to drain through the surface, reducing runoff and helping to manage stormwater. This eco-friendly option not only benefits the environment but can also enhance the aesthetic appeal of your property.

Preparing the Site
The first step in the installation process is preparing the site. This involves removing any existing surface, excavating the area to the required depth, and ensuring proper drainage. In Wednesfield, where the soil can vary, it's important to assess the ground conditions and make any necessary adjustments to the base layer.
Laying the Blocks
Once the site is prepared, the blocks can be laid. This involves carefully placing each block in the desired pattern and ensuring they are level. In Wednesfield, contractors often use a combination of traditional and modern techniques to achieve a precise finish.
Finishing Touches
After the blocks are laid, the final step is to fill the joints with sand and compact the surface. This ensures stability and prevents movement. In Wednesfield, many homeowners choose to seal their block paving to enhance its appearance and protect it from the elements.

Frequently Asked Questions
- What is the average cost of block paving in Wednesfield? The cost can vary depending on the materials and design, but on average, it ranges from £50 to £100 per square metre.
- How long does block paving last? With proper maintenance, block paving can last for 20 years or more.
- Can block paving be installed in all weather conditions? It's best to install block paving in dry conditions to ensure proper setting and stability.
- Is block paving suitable for sloped areas? Yes, but it requires careful planning and installation to ensure proper drainage and stability.
- How often should block paving be sealed? It's recommended to seal block paving every 2-3 years to maintain its appearance and durability.
- Can I install block paving myself? While it's possible, hiring a professional ensures a high-quality finish and can save time and effort.
